I forbid myself access to certain classes of video games that I know to be more addictive than I can handle. I also forbid myself from joining any group - clan, team, club, or anything else - which would create a social pressure to play video games.
I encourage everyone to do the same. Avoid video games, for they are devourers of life's potential.
I got hooked on Everquest when it was still new, until I made a series of spectacularly bad business transactions that resulted in my having the same items, but less money, at which point I was finally able to pick up the motivation to quit, and counted myself well out of it.
My father, on the other hand, developed a long term addiction to the game (he still plays it today) and it took a considerable toll on our family life.
